Handheld Surgical Devices: Market Overview, Technological Evolution, and Healthcare Impact
Handheld surgical devices are essential tools used in modern surgical procedures across a wide range of medical specialties. These instruments are designed for precision, durability, and ease of use, enabling surgeons to perform complex operations with accuracy and minimal invasiveness. The category includes a wide array of devices such as forceps, scissors, retractors, scalpels, needle holders, and others, which play a critical role in both open and minimally invasive surgeries. The market for handheld surgical devices has witnessed significant growth over recent years, driven by advancements in surgical techniques, rising surgical volumes globally, and an increasing emphasis on minimally invasive procedures.

One of the primary factors driving the demand for handheld surgical devices is the global rise in surgical interventions. Conditions such as cancer, cardiovascular diseases, gastrointestinal disorders, and orthopedic problems are increasing worldwide, necessitating frequent surgical treatments. As the aging population grows, particularly in developed countries, there is a greater demand for surgical procedures that require precision instruments, thereby boosting the market for handheld surgical tools. Furthermore, the growing number of ambulatory surgical centers (ASCs) and the increasing adoption of outpatient surgeries are also contributing to the increased use of portable and ergonomic surgical tools.
Technological innovation has played a pivotal role in the transformation of handheld surgical devices. Modern devices are increasingly designed to offer enhanced ergonomics, better grip, and improved control to minimize fatigue and maximize precision during surgery. Manufacturers are integrating advanced materials such as stainless steel alloys, polymers, and composites to increase the durability, flexibility, and reusability of these devices. Moreover, there has been a growing trend toward the development of disposable handheld surgical instruments to minimize the risk of cross-contamination and hospital-acquired infections, which remains a key concern in the healthcare industry.
In addition to advancements in design and materials, the integration of smart technologies is gradually reshaping the handheld surgical devices market. Smart instruments equipped with sensors and wireless connectivity are being explored for real-time data collection and enhanced procedural efficiency. These connected devices can help surgeons monitor performance, track movements, and ensure procedural accuracy, particularly in high-risk surgeries.

The handheld surgical devices market is also influenced by economic and regulatory factors. Developing economies are increasingly investing in healthcare infrastructure, creating new opportunities for surgical instrument manufacturers. Governments and private players are actively improving access to surgical care, especially in rural and underserved regions. However, stringent regulatory frameworks and high costs associated with surgical equipment manufacturing, sterilization, and maintenance remain significant challenges for manufacturers, especially for small- and medium-sized enterprises.
Geographically, North America holds a dominant share in the global handheld surgical devices market due to its well-established healthcare system, high volume of surgeries, and strong presence of leading medical device companies. Europe follows closely, driven by rising healthcare expenditure and advancements in surgical technologies. However, the Asia-Pacific region is expected to witness the fastest growth during the forecast period due to a rapidly expanding healthcare infrastructure, increasing healthcare awareness, and a growing patient population requiring surgical interventions.
Key players in the handheld surgical devices industry include Johnson & Johnson, Medtronic, B. Braun Melsungen AG, Zimmer Biomet, and Stryker Corporation. These companies invest heavily in research and development to innovate and expand their product portfolios. Strategic collaborations, acquisitions, and regional expansions are common strategies used by these players to strengthen their market presence and address evolving surgical demands.
